Hi there! I am Fred vuni,a software development enthusiastic who went to business school. Before you rush into any conclusions,I technically did do a computer related course (business computing) so I am not entirely a newbie to software development,I know it probably doesn't change your opinion about business school but hey,it doesn't really matter anymore. I have chosen to take the software development path anyway. I have always loved computers especially during the post internet era. I remember paying money to spend about two to three hours in a computer cafe Facebooking and downloading music🎵.The idea of computers has always fascinated me.when I got my first laptop (a 320gb HDD, 2gb RAM Toshiba satellite) I immediately knew this was it for me.it's obvious now, there's no way such a computer was going to help me in the long run but it didn't matter then,I was delighted to own one.

Whilst at university,we had to learn java and PHP. As most of you know,at universities and colleges you get the most basic basics of programming,this pushed me to research (google) and I found it that I actually love writing code because the possibilities became limitless.

The idea of having a software tool solving real world 🌎 issues. I would love to solve at least one or two problems in the world with a piece of software. I know, it's very tricky because dealing with people is not always easy but people eventually come around. When it comes to technology,the possibilities are always endless.

There will always be room for creativity. Software development creative spaces are huge.You could literally take a small idea and make it the biggest idea yet.

Collaboration and great community. Resources are mostly free and many. You're spoiled for choice and still have the ability to find solutions to problems because you'll always not be the first person experiencing the issue. Resources like stack overflow are free and are readily offer support Incase of any issues.

New technologies and improved simply because there's always something new to add and create.Each day a new technology and version is created giving me a wide range of what to choose and at the same time help me find what I'm most comfortable with.

Real time response.Amazing,huh?! Imagine doing something and immediately getting feedback! It's extremely satisfying to see my efforts come to fruition in just seconds. Incase of any error s,I can deal with them accordingly. I just love it.

Visioning output before I even write any code. It's very exciting to think about solutions, problems, client's preferences and technologies before you come up with anything conclusive. Software development gives me the opportunity and ability to think beyond and above limited spaces.
